“I officially ask the Constitutional Court to annul the election,” he wrote on social media.
“For the same reasons” that they had triggered the cancellation of the November elections: “External Interventions”, he added in a message that accompanied the flags of France and Moldova.
In a press release, the leader of the AUR party then clarified that he “officially filed his request”.
Simion garnered 46.4% of the votes, compared to 53.6% for the pro -European Mayor of Bucharest Nicousour Dan, according to the final results of the elections.
Although initially proclaimed himself Romania’s president, he then accepted his defeat because of the clear difference with his opponent.
